Foreign national charged for 9mm cartridges seizure at Sangster International Airport
ST JAMES, Jamaica – A foreign national was arrested and charged following the seizure of ten 9-millimetre cartridges at the Sangster International Airport in St James on Thursday.
He is 41-year-old Samuel Olatimehin, an engineer of North Winslowe Drive, Illinois, United States.
Reports from the police are that about 11:40 am, Olatimehin was travelling through security to board a flight destined for Fort Lauderdale when his black backpack was scanned and anomalies detected. The bag was searched and the cartridges were found in a section of the bag.
He was subsequently arrested and charged for the seizure.
Olatimehin is scheduled to appear in the St James Parish Court on Monday, May 22.
